Some PCV grommets are dealer only, I asked in all the parts houses. The 4.6L engines are not aftermarket, possibly the V6 ex too, so be prepared to ask the dealer. They are under $10 though.
 






Further inspection and testing tells me that the grommet is good, its the hose that's bad (and leaking). I replaced it with a length of vacuum hose but that's not working because there's a particular angle that the vac hose can't do. Well it can do it, but then it tries to unravel and unseats the PCV.
